Data Collection
Data collection is the systematic process of gathering and measuring information on variables of interest, enabling the creation of datasets for analysis, decision-making, or machine learning. It involves methods such as surveys, sensors, web scraping, or logging to capture raw data from various sources like users, systems, or environments. This foundational step in data workflows ensures data quality and relevance for downstream applications.
Developers should learn data collection to build data-driven applications, implement analytics features, or train machine learning models, as it provides the raw material for insights. It's essential in scenarios like user behavior tracking for product optimization, IoT systems for real-time monitoring, or research projects requiring empirical evidence. Mastering data collection helps ensure data integrity, compliance with regulations like GDPR, and efficient pipeline design.